Introduction
This tutorial provides actionable insights from David Goggins' conversation on building immense inner strength, discipline, and mental toughness. Goggins shares his journey of overcoming adversity and mastering his inner dialogue, offering practical strategies to develop resilience and confidence.
Step 1: Master Your Inner Dialogue
- Acknowledge Negative Thoughts: Recognize and confront your inner critic rather than suppressing it. This helps in understanding the root of your doubts.
- Reframe Your Thoughts: Transform negative self-talk into positive affirmations. Instead of saying "I can't," try "I will do my best."
- Use Motivational Mantras: Develop personal phrases that inspire you, such as “Stay Hard,” to keep your mindset focused on perseverance.
Step 2: Embrace Discomfort and Hardship
- Confront Challenges: View hardships as opportunities for growth. Reflect on past difficulties and how they have shaped you.
- Practice Self-Reflection: Set aside time each day to reflect on your experiences. Ask yourself what challenges you faced and how you responded.
- Create a ‘Suck’ List: List experiences that were difficult but ultimately beneficial. This can serve as a reminder of your resilience.
Step 3: Build Willpower Through Consistency
- Adopt a ‘No Days Off’ Mentality: Commit to your goals daily, regardless of how small the steps may be. Consistency is key to building discipline.
- Set Clear Goals: Define specific, measurable, achievable, relevant, and time-bound (SMART) goals to give direction to your efforts.
- Track Progress: Monitor your achievements to reinforce your commitment and celebrate small victories.
Step 4: Cultivate a Growth Mindset
- Learn from Failure: Reframe failure as a learning experience. Analyze what went wrong and how you can improve.
- Seek Feedback: Engage with others to gain insights into your progress and areas for growth. Constructive criticism can be invaluable.
- Focus on the Process: Emphasize the journey rather than just the outcome. Enjoy the learning and development that comes with it.
Step 5: Prioritize Self-Care and Recovery
- Implement Recovery Practices: Recognize the importance of rest and recovery in your routine. This includes sleep, nutrition, and mental health breaks.
- Engage in Physical Activities: Regular exercise not only builds physical strength but also enhances mental resilience.
- Practice Mindfulness: Incorporate meditation or mindfulness techniques to improve focus and reduce stress.
